GD&T Basics published a video titled Can threads utilize the bonus tolerance modifier? Can a pattern of threaded features be used as a datum? In our latest Question Line video, Jason dives into bonus tolerance for threads, looking at how the MMC modifier applies to threaded features, the importance of the “MINOR DIA” designation, and what changes when a threaded hole pattern is identified as a datum feature.
